Ohga S Kubo E Nomura A Takada H Suga N Ishii E Suminoe A Inamitsu T Matsuzaki A Kasuga N Hara T 《International journal of hematology》2001,73(3):323-326
Epstein-Barr virus (EBV)-DNA was quantitatively measured to assess posttransplantation virus reactivation by real-time polymerase chain reaction (PCR). In the first retrospective analysis of a 7-year-old boy with lymphoproliferative disease (LPD) after an unrelated cord blood transplantation, serum EBV-DNA progressively increased to 4 x 10(5) copies/mL. EBV load was then prospectively monitored in peripheral blood from posttransplantation patients. The second case was an 8 year-old boy with aplastic anemia who received a CD34+ cell transplantation. This patient died of LPD with the progression of pulmonary nodules. EBV-DNA increased to 4 x 10(4) copies/mL after the control of cytomegalovirus reactivation. On the other hand, EBV-DNA was undetectable (<200 copies/mL) in the series of all 58 samples from 10 patients who did not develop LPD after hematopoietic stem cell transplantation. Sequential monitoring of circulating EBV-DNA by quantitative PCR may be a useful indicator for predicting the development of posttransplantation LPD. 相似文献

Junya Fukuoka Masaki Tominaga Kazuya Ichikado Tomonori Tanaka Hidenori Ichiyasu Hirotsugu Kohrogi Shin Ishizawa Moritaka Suga 《Pathology international》2013,63(2):108-112
Human T‐cell leukemia virus type 1 (HTLV‐1) carriers are rarely subject to inflammatory disorders in multiple organs, other than the well‐known complication, adult T‐cell leukemia/lymphoma (ATLL). HTLV‐1 associated bronchiolo‐alveolar disorder (HABA) has been proposed as an immune mediated pulmonary reaction seen rarely in HTLV‐1 carriers. The reported clinico‐pathological patterns of HABA are diffuse panbronchiolitis (DPB) and lymphoid interstitial pneumonia (LIP). We here report three cases of HTLV‐1 carriers showing miliary micro‐nodules throughout both lungs. Microscopic examination in the video assisted thoracic surgery biopsies demonstrated that all cases had multiple discrete micro‐nodules which consisted of marked lymphoid infiltration, granulomas, eosinophils and a few foci of necrosis inside the granuloma. No findings indicating ATLL, other neoplastic conditions, infection or interstitial pneumonia, including DPB and LIP, were present following panels of special staining and immunohistochemical examinations. Two patients improved without treatment within one month, with no evidence of recurrence after 7 years. One patient showed slow deterioration of lung reticular shadows in spite of a low dose corticosteroid therapy (prednisolone 10 mg/day). We believe these cases may be a newly recognized variant of HABA. 相似文献

Hiroo Takahashi Kaichiro Sawada Takatoshi Kakuta Takao Suga Kazuya Hanai Genta Kanai Satoshi Fujimura Noriyuki Sanechika Toshiro Terachi Masafumi Fukagawa Akira Saito 《Journal of artificial organs》2013,16(3):368-375
Bioartificial renal tubule devices (BTD) use cell therapy to improve conditions commonly observed in recipients of artificial kidneys for treatment of kidney diseases. We previously reported significant improvement of the condition of acute kidney injury (AKI) animals after treatment with BTD prepared with lifespan-extended human renal proximal tubular cells (hRPTEC). However, a major obstacle to use of BTD for patients is their biological safety, because hRPTEC are cultured in medium containing fetal calf serum. To establish the biological safety of BTD, we prepared BTD with lifespan-extended hRPTEC cultured in a newly developed serum-free medium and compared these with BTD prepared with hRPTEC cultured in serum-containing conventional medium. Lifespan-extended hRPTEC cultured in serum-free medium (hRPTEC-SFM) can proliferate similar to hRPTEC cultured in serum-containing conventional medium (hRPTEC-CM). Comparison of leakage and of reabsorption of small molecules for BTD prepared with hRPTEC-SFM (BTD-SFM) with those for our previous BTD prepared with hRPTEC-CM (BTD-CM) showed transportation in these two types of BTD was almost identical. When AKI goats were treated with BTD-SFM for 26 h, increase of survival time and reduction of cytokine expression in blood cells were almost same as for AKI goats treated with BTD-CM. Quantification of the expression of some genes of hRPTEC in BTD revealed significant changes during BTD treatment for AKI goats. In conclusion, lifespan-extended hRPTEC-SFM work as well as hRPTEC-CM, and the biological safety of BTD for patients could be elevated without loss of function by preparation from hRPTEC-SFM. 相似文献

R. Irie M. Suzuki M. Yamamoto N. Takano Y. Suga M. Hori K. Kamagata M. Takayama M. Yoshida S. Sato N. Hamasaki H. Oishi S. Aoki 《AJNR. American journal of neuroradiology》2015,36(5):967
BACKGROUND AND PURPOSE:Blood flow in an intracranial stent cannot be visualized with 3D time-of-flight MR angiography owing to magnetic susceptibility and radiofrequency shielding. As a novel follow-up tool after stent-assisted coil embolization, we applied MRA by using a Silent Scan algorithm that contains an ultrashort TE combined with an arterial spin-labeling technique (Silent MRA). The purpose of this study was to determine whether Silent MRA could visualize flow in an intracranial stent placed in the anterior circulation.MATERIALS AND METHODS:Nine patients treated with stent-assisted coil embolization for anterior circulation aneurysms underwent MRAs (Silent MRA and TOF MRA) and x-ray digital subtraction angiography. MRAs were performed in the same session on a 3T unit. Two neuroradiologists independently reviewed the MRA images and subjectively scored flow in a stent as 1 (not visible) to 4 (excellent) by referring to the latest x-ray digital subtraction angiography image as a criterion standard.RESULTS:Both observers gave MRA higher scores than TOF MRA for flow in a stent in all cases. The mean score for Silent MRA was 3.44 ± 0.53, and for TOF MRA, it was 1.44 ± 0.46 (P < .001).CONCLUSIONS:Silent MRA was able to visualize flow in an intracranial stent more effectively than TOF MRA. Silent MRA might be useful for follow-up imaging after stent-assisted coil embolization, though these study results may be only preliminary due to some limitations.Endovascular therapy for intracranial aneurysms has been widely used since the International Subarachnoid Aneurysm Trial.1 The number of cases of coil embolization for aneurysms is increasing, and the stent-protection technique has widened the applicability to cases that had been otherwise difficult to treat with conventional coil embolization.2 Nevertheless, there is a risk of coil compaction or in-stent restenosis after stent-assisted coil embolization. X-ray digital subtraction angiography is the optimal technique used to examine these adverse events, and it is commonly used as a follow-up tool after using an intracranial stent. However, DSA presents some unavoidable risks related to the catheter procedure, radiation, and contrast media.3–53D time-of-flight MR angiography is widely used for the assessment of cerebral vascular diseases and has also been examined as a noninvasive substitute for DSA.6–9 These studies generally reported difficulty in visualizing flow in a stent with TOF MRA because of magnetic susceptibility and radiofrequency shielding, though some beneficial aspects were observed in assessing the residual lumen of aneurysms. As a novel follow-up tool after stent-assisted coil embolization, we applied MRA by using a Silent Scan algorithm (GE Healthcare, Milwaukee, Wisconsin) that contains an ultrashort TE combined with an arterial spin-labeling technique (Silent MRA). In this situation, visualizing flow means visualizing arterial geometry and patency. It does not mean directly visualizing blood flow rate. The purpose of this study was to determine whether Silent MRA can visualize flow in an intracranial stent placed at the anterior circulation. 相似文献

Kenichi Suga Aya Goji Miki Shono Sato Matsuura Miki Inoue Eiko Toda Tatsushi Miyazaki Masami Kawahito Kazuhiro Mori 《Pediatrics international》2015,57(4):721-724
Measles‐rubella‐mumps vaccination is routine in many countries, but the mumps vaccine remains voluntary and is not covered by insurance in Japan. A 5‐year‐old Japanese boy who had not received the mumps vaccine was affected by mumps parotitis. Several days later, he presented with various neurological abnormalities, including akinesia, mutism, dysphagia, and uncontrolled respiratory disorder. Mumps encephalitis was diagnosed. Despite steroid pulse and immunoglobulin treatment, the disease progressed. Magnetic resonance imaging showed necrotic changes in bilateral basal ganglia, midbrain, and hypothalamus. At 1 year follow up, he was bedridden and required enteral feeding through a gastric fistula and tracheostomy. Mumps vaccination should be made routine as soon as possible in Japan, because mumps encephalitis carries the risk of severe sequelae. 相似文献

A lipoprotein lipase activator,NO-1886 prevents impaired endothelium-dependent relaxation of aorta caused by exercise in aged rats 总被引:2,自引:0,他引:2
Kusunoki M Tsutsumi K Hara T Ogawa H Nakamura T Miyata T Sakakibara F Fukuzawa Y Suga T Kakumu S Nakaya Y 《Experimental gerontology》2002,37(7):891-896
Exercise decreases plasma total cholesterol and triglycerides, and simultaneously, increases high density lipoprotein (HDL) cholesterol. As a result, exercise is believed to aid in preventing atherosclerosis. However, we do not know whether exercise protects against the development of atherosclerosis in the elderly. The aim of this study was to ascertain whether the lipoprotein lipase activator NO-1886 had an effect on the prevention of atherosclerosis in aged rats which undergo exercise. Exercise for 3 months did not affect plasma lipids but decreased the accumulation of visceral fat in 2-year-old rats (aged rat). Exercise also resulted in an elevation of plasma lipid peroxide (LPO) levels and impaired the endothelium-dependent relaxation of the thoracic aorta caused by acetylcholine in aged rats. On the other hand, NO-1886 decreased plasma triglycerides and increased HDL cholesterol and suppressed the elevation of plasma LPO levels caused by exercise. Furthermore, NO-1886 prevented impaired endothelium-dependent relaxation caused by exercise. In summary, the results of our study indicate that exercise may cause impaired endothelium-dependent relaxation by elevation of LPO in aged rats, and that NO-1886 prevents this impaired endothelium-dependent relaxation of aorta by reducing plasma triglycerides, elevating HDL cholesterol, and suppressing the elevation of plasma LPO caused by exercise. 相似文献

Toubo T Suga N Ohga S Nomura A Onoe Y Takada H Hara T 《International journal of hematology》2004,80(5):458-462
We report a case of successful umbilical cord blood transplantation (CBT) for Epstein-Barr virus (EBV)-associated lymphoproliferative disease (LPD) in a 6-year-old girl. The patient had hemophagocytic syndrome with excessive circulating levels of EBV DNA that was refractory to immunochemotherapy. Multiple hepatosplenic lesions favored the diagnosis of EBV-associated LPD, although the aggressive course precluded the histopathologic diagnosis. Unrelated CB cells mismatched at 1 HLA locus were infused after patient conditioning with 900 mg/m2 etoposide, 2 g/m2 cytarabine, 16 mg/kg busulfan, and 200 mg/kg cyclophosphamide. Complete chimeric status was obtained on day 19 posttransplantation. Drug fever and acute graft-versus-host disease of the skin (grade II) were the major complications. A transient increase of EBV DNA 1 year after CBT indicated a primary EBV infection of the donor cells. The patient is alive with no evidence of disease 27 months after CBT. There has been no previous report of successful CBT for EBV-related LPD/lymphoma. CBT can be a curative treatment for the disease, even if no viral memory has been set in the stem cell source. 相似文献
